Anjos vs Joana Marques: trial has begun

The comedian's lawyer suggested that the hearing, which is now being held in private, without the media, be held. The lawyer for the duo Anjos responded and alluded to the fact that Joana Marques herself had held a “press conference” before the session. The judge conceded that there was no reason to restrict the audience for the session.
The trial between Nelson and Sérgio Rosado and Joana Marques is about to begin. The session has just begun at the Palace of Justice in Lisbon.
In the audience are also comedians Daniel Leitão (the comedian's husband) and Guilherme Fonseca.
Nelson Rosado, from the duo Anjos, will be the first to testify.
The Rosado brothers are demanding more than 1 million euros from Joana Marques for a joke about a performance of the national anthem. The trial begins this Tuesday. How far can justice go when the target is humor?
The lawsuit against Joana Marques by Anjos reaches court. What is at stake?
Upon arriving at the Palace of Justice in Lisbon, where the first session will take place, the comedian made a short statement to journalists. Joana Marques talks about a “waste of time”, especially for the courts. She says that during this year she has gathered a lot of information and that she will now speak in the appropriate place about the case. In an ironic tone, she says that she hopes that between today and tomorrow it will be discovered what “serious” things the Rosado brothers are alleging. And she guarantees that she will speak to journalists at the end of the trial.
